Tip: The forend latch push button shaft is (unless they changed them) threaded into the forend iron and held with a set screw.

I recall it's a 1.5mm hex drive set screw.

Recommend that you obtain a wrench in that size, remove the set screw and Locktite it in place.

Mine did work itself loose and I simply got lucky that it wasn't lost.
